Excel VBA質問箱 IV

当質問箱は、有志のボランティア精神のおかげで成り立っています。
問題が解決したら、必ずお礼をしましょうね。
本サイトの基本方針をまとめました。こちら をご一読ください。

投稿種別の選択が必要です。ご注意ください。
迷惑投稿防止のため、URLの入力を制限しています。ご了承ください。


47949 / 76738 ←次へ | 前へ→

【33734】Re:ワークシート名のチェック
回答  Blue  - 06/1/19(木) 16:25 -

引用なし
パスワード
   >ただ、シートが多くなると効率が悪いので別の方法を考えたほうが良いでしょう。
ああ、メッチャこれっぽいですね。
On Error GoTo で確認する方法のほうが良いかも。

Private Function ExistSheet(ByVal strName) As Boolean
  Dim ws As Worksheet
  On Error GoTo NOT_SHEET
  Set ws = Worksheets(strName)
  ExistSheet = True
NOT_SHEET:
  Set ws = Nothing
End Function

みたいなの。(手抜き)

0 hits

【33731】ワークシート名のチェック トミー 06/1/19(木) 16:15 質問
【33732】Re:ワークシート名のチェック Blue 06/1/19(木) 16:19 回答
【33734】Re:ワークシート名のチェック Blue 06/1/19(木) 16:25 回答
【33737】Re:ワークシート名のチェック トミー 06/1/19(木) 17:58 お礼

47949 / 76738 ←次へ | 前へ→
ページ:  ┃  記事番号:
2610219
(SS)C-BOARD v3.8 is Free